]> rtime.felk.cvut.cz Git - arc.git/blobdiff - include/PduR_LinIf.h
Starting 'pdur2' branch with copied content from remote repository.
[arc.git] / include / PduR_LinIf.h
index d07fca9e456d86fa4fda0e75c6b4fe253cc8be8c..181e571662159fb1b48aa733e11cefb79f778761 100644 (file)
 \r
 #include "PduR.h"\r
 \r
-#if (PDUR_ZERO_COST_OPERATION == STD_OFF)\r
+#if PDUR_ZERO_COST_OPERATION == STD_OFF\r
 \r
-       void PduR_LinIfRxIndication(PduIdType LinRxPduId,const uint8* LinSduPtr);\r
-       void PduR_LinIfTxConfirmation(PduIdType LinTxPduId);\r
-       void PduR_LinIfTriggerTransmit(PduIdType LinTxPduId,uint8* LinSduPtr);\r
+void PduR_LinIfRxIndication(PduIdType LinRxPduId,const PduInfoType* PduInfoPtr);\r
+void PduR_LinIfTxConfirmation(PduIdType LinTxPduId);\r
+Std_ReturnType PduR_LinIfTriggerTransmit(PduIdType LinTxPduId,PduInfoType* PduInfoPtr);\r
 \r
-#else // Zero cost operation active\r
-\r
-       #if (PDUR_LINIF_SUPPORT == STD_ON)\r
-\r
-               #define PduR_LinIfRxIndication Com_RxIndication\r
-               #define PduR_LinIfTxConfirmation Com_TxConfirmation\r
-               #define PduR_LinIfTriggerTransmit Com_TriggerTransmit\r
-\r
-       #else\r
-\r
-               #define PduR_LinIfRxIndication(...)\r
-               #define PduR_LinIfTxConfirmation(...)\r
-               #define PduR_LinIfTriggerTransmit(...)\r
-\r
-       #endif\r
-\r
-#endif // Zero cost operation active\r
+#endif\r
 \r
 #endif /*PDUR_LINIF_H_*/\r